Amorim Names Starting XI To Take On Ipswich
Ruben Amorim has named his first starting line-up as Manchester United’s new head coach, ahead of our Premier League match at Ipswich Town.
The Portuguese’s XI has been greedily anticipated in recent days, due to widespread speculation that he would set the Reds up in a three-at-the-back system.
From the names on the team sheet, it’s not absolutely clear that Amorim will do that at Portman Road, where the contest will kick off at 16:30 GMT.
But the big news is that Marcus Rashford starts up front, while Luke Shaw and Tyrell Malacia are present on the bench for the first time this season, after long absences.
In central defence, Matthijs de Ligt is partnered by Jonny Evans, while Diogo Dalot and Noussair Mazraoui also start.
Kobbie Mainoo is fit to return on the bench, but from the first whistle Casemiro and Christian Eriksen will shoulder responsibility for the centre of Amorim’s midfield.
Both Alejandro Garnacho and Amad also make the XI, while Bruno Fernandes captains what looks to be a really positive, attacking first line-up from our new head coach.
United: Onana, Mazraoui, De Ligt, Fernandes (c), Rashford, Eriksen, Amad, Garnacho, Casemiro, Dalot, Evans.
Substitutes: Bayindir, Malacia, Shaw, Mainoo, Mount, Ugarte, Antony, Hojlund, Zirkzee.
